Imagine We Were


Imagine We Were by Renee Bennett, illustrated by Claire Richards (Wombat Books)
HB RRP $19.95
ISBN 978-1-921633-63-8
Reviewed by Jacque Duffy

On first impressions this book is inviting, it begs for you to pick it up and have a read. I was not disappointed when I did. It is not only beautifully illustrated but beautifully written. A rhyming adventure for a mother and her baby, they imagine themselves to be a variety of animals always a mother and baby with the mother confirming her love.

The author Renee Bennett has managed, in a simple rhyme, to express a very important message, and one that shared by parent and child would make this book a favorite.

Claire Richards, the illustrator has illustrated six books. She works in watercolour, coloured pencil and crayon. The illustrations in this book are peaceful and comforting yet still loose, colourful, and full of fun.
